Sod Installation Cost in Dallas-Fort Worth

Sod installation cost in Dallas-Fort Worth depends on square footage, grass type, yard prep, old lawn removal, grading, soil condition, irrigation, delivery, and whether the yard is ready or needs major cleanup.

Current Dallas sod pricing data shows many homeowners paying about $1 to $3 per square foot for sod installation, with costs climbing to $4.50 or more when prep is more involved.

Quick price guide

Project / issue Planning range Notes
Small patch repair $300–$1,000+ possible Bare spots, dog damage, small sections
Standard sod install $1–$3 per sq ft common Dallas range Sod, delivery, basic labor
Heavy prep install $3–$4.50+ per sq ft possible Old grass removal, grading, soil amendments
Whole yard 1,000 sq ft $1,000–$4,500+ possible Varies by prep and grass type
Irrigation repair add-on Often separate Needed if watering coverage is poor

What changes the price?

  • Square footage
  • Bermuda, St. Augustine, Zoysia, or other grass type
  • Old grass and weed removal
  • Soil leveling and grading
  • Topsoil or compost amendments
  • Sprinkler coverage and watering plan
  • Access, delivery, and timing

DFW local note

North Texas lawns struggle with heat, clay soil, shade, drought restrictions, and uneven sprinkler coverage. Good sod can fail if soil is not prepped or watering is inconsistent during establishment.

When this project is worth it

Sod is worth pricing when you need fast curb appeal, are selling a home, have a bare yard, need HOA curb appeal, or need lawn repair after construction, drainage work, tree removal, or pet damage.

Red flags before hiring

  • No discussion of watering plan
  • Installing sod over weeds or compacted soil without prep
  • No question about sun and shade
  • Ignoring sprinkler coverage
  • Quote only includes sod rolls and skips labor/prep details

Questions to ask before hiring

  • What grass type do you recommend for sun/shade?
  • Is old grass removal included?
  • Is grading or topsoil included?
  • How soon should I water after installation?
  • Do you check sprinkler coverage?
  • Is there establishment guidance or warranty?

FAQ

How much does sod installation cost in Dallas?

Many Dallas homeowners pay about $1 to $3 per square foot, but heavy prep can push pricing higher.

What grass works best in DFW?

Bermuda is common for sun, St. Augustine can work in some shade, and Zoysia is often premium. The right choice depends on the yard.

Can sod be installed over old grass?

That is usually not ideal. Proper prep improves rooting and long-term results.
